Why are my homeowner insurance premiums increasing so much in Riverdale?
Georgia's 0.26 premium trend reflects rising storm claim costs. Upgrading to a FORTIFIED Home roof through Georgia's program provides documented wind resistance that insurers reward with premium reductions. This certification demonstrates your roof meets enhanced attachment and sealing standards, lowering your risk profile and directly decreasing your annual insurance costs by 10-25%.
How do modern roof inspections differ from traditional methods?
Drone-based photogrammetry creates millimeter-accurate 3D models detecting sub-surface moisture invisible during walk-overs. This technology identifies trapped water beneath architectural shingles before it causes decking rot. Unlike visual inspections that miss early-stage problems, this diagnostic approach provides data-driven repair recommendations, preventing small issues from becoming major structural concerns.

What makes a roof truly storm-resistant for Riverdale's climate?
Riverdale's 115 mph wind zone requires shingles with high wind ratings and proper decking attachment. Class 4 impact-rated shingles withstand 1.5-inch hail stones common in our moderate risk area. During April-June convective storms and August-September tropical systems, this combination prevents wind uplift and hail penetration that cause most insurance claims, making it a financial necessity for long-term home protection.
Should I consider solar shingles instead of traditional asphalt when replacing my roof?
With Georgia Power net metering and the 30% federal tax credit, solar shingles offer energy generation but cost 2-3 times more than architectural asphalt. Traditional shingles provide immediate storm protection at lower upfront cost. Evaluate your energy consumption against the premium for integrated solar, considering that separate solar panels on a new asphalt roof often provide better return on investment in 2026.
What code requirements should I verify with my roofing contractor?
The City of Riverdale Planning & Zoning Department requires permits verifying compliance with 2018 IRC Georgia amendments. Licensed contractors through the Georgia State Licensing Board must install specific ice and water shield offsets at eaves and valleys. Current code mandates proper flashing integration with wall systems and minimum fastener penetration depths into decking for wind resistance validation.

Can poor attic ventilation really cause mold on a standard gable roof?
On 6/12 pitch roofs, improper venting creates attic temperatures exceeding 150°F in summer. The 2018 IRC with Georgia amendments requires specific intake and exhaust ratios to prevent moisture accumulation. Without balanced airflow, condensation forms on decking undersides, leading to mold growth that compromises indoor air quality and reduces insulation effectiveness year-round.
